Included in the set are three armament-reinforced models from the Großer Hund lineage. While the Dachshund, Masquerade, and Kyklop each have distinct personalities, they share a common impression of being ”ultimately refined combat machines.” In particular, the Kyklop’s enhanced weaponry and enlarged armor go beyond mere variation, featuring details that allow one to imagine its role on the battlefield and the process of its evolution. When these three machines are lined up, it is truly interesting to see a ”flow” rather than a simple comparison.

The name ”Final Hund Set” is not just a product name. This term, coined by the original creator Hiroshi Yokoyama himself, carries the implication of being the ”final destination” for the Großer Hund-type ground models. In other words, this set represents a milestone in the series, and its significance grows the more you know about the background story. The way a single name can expand the imagination to such an extent is a charm unique to this series.
